- Scholarship Auction: Come join the fun and support the ISBA Scholarship Trust. Funds generated from the ISBA Scholarship Auction provide scholarships to high school seniors who are children and grandchildren of Idaho’s school board members. The ISBA Scholarship Trust has awarded over $168,000 in scholarships in the past 18 years. These scholarships would not be possible without those attendees who donate and buy items at the Scholarship Auction each year. Please consider bringing a donation item to the Convention and bidding during the live and silent auctions. And remember, the Scholarship Trust is a 501(c)(3) so your donations are tax-deductible!
